Okinawa City lodges protest with U.S., Japan over DUI involving U.S. Marines

Sunday’s Ryukyu Shimpo wrote that Mayor Kuwae of the city of Okinawa sent to relevant entities of the U.S. and Japanese governments on Sept. 19 a letter protesting the recent cases of driving under the influence of alcohol involving U.S. Marines. The paper noted that two Marines were arrested separately in the city on Sept. 14 and 15  on suspicion of DUI. In the letter, the mayor expressed strong displeasure over the incidents and called on the Third Marine Expeditionary Force to tighten discipline. The municipality sent the letter to the Third Marine Expeditionary Force, the U.S. Consulate in Naha, and the Okinawa bureaus of the Foreign Ministry and Defense Ministry.
